Engine size ​and towing capacity correlation

When it ⁣comes⁣ to determining how much weight a Jeep Wrangler can tow, it’s important to consider the correlation between engine size and towing capacity.⁤ The ‌size of the engine plays ⁤a‌ significant role in the vehicle’s ability to ⁤pull heavy loads, so ⁢choosing the‍ right engine for ‌your towing needs​ is essential.

Jeep‌ Wranglers come with ‌a‍ range ‌of engine options, from⁤ the standard 2.0L turbocharged four-cylinder to the more powerful 3.6L V6. The larger⁢ the engine, the higher the towing ​capacity of the vehicle. For example, a Jeep ​Wrangler‍ equipped with the‍ 3.6L‍ V6 ⁤engine has a towing capacity of ​up to ‍3,500 pounds, while the⁤ 2.0L turbocharged engine can tow up to ‌2,000 pounds.

It’s ⁢also important to consider other factors that⁤ can affect towing capacity, such as the vehicle’s payload capacity, suspension system, and gearing. By‌ choosing the right engine size ‌and considering these⁣ other factors,⁤ you⁢ can ‌ensure⁢ that your Jeep Wrangler is capable of safely towing the ​weight you need ​it to.

Recommendations ⁤for safe towing with a Jeep Wrangler

If you‌ own a Jeep Wrangler and⁣ are planning ‌to tow something, ⁤it’s important⁢ to understand the ‍vehicle’s ‍towing capacity to ‌ensure ⁣a safe and smooth ride. Exceeding the ‍recommended weight limit can put unnecessary ​strain on the engine, transmission, ‌and brakes, potentially causing damage to​ your vehicle.

Before hitching up a trailer ⁤or camper, make sure to consult your Jeep⁤ Wrangler’s owner’s manual ⁤for the specific towing‌ capacity for your ‌model year. This information can⁤ also be found on the manufacturer’s website or⁣ by⁣ contacting a dealership. Knowing ⁢the maximum weight your Jeep Wrangler can ⁣tow will help you choose the right equipment and⁢ avoid overloading.

When towing with a ⁤Jeep Wrangler, it’s crucial to distribute the weight evenly and securely in the trailer. Improper weight distribution can lead to swaying or ⁣fishtailing, making ‌it difficult to control⁢ the vehicle. Additionally,‌ using ⁣proper ‍safety equipment ⁢such as trailer brakes,⁤ sway bars, and weight distribution hitches ‌can ‍help enhance stability and​ control while ​towing.
